Output 1fb4d3c9543c5262c75f56304d208782c8439e2a9db82069ab7a4128b1864fc0:0

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23aef6a6eb2192a87da3e20845689a612c0520b OP_EQUAL
address
3HwQoacLpw2Vk8cDBMnJcErg3uxhQUa59V
transaction
1fb4d3c9543c5262c75f56304d208782c8439e2a9db82069ab7a4128b1864fc0
confirmations
331914
spent
true